Major Work Activity C – Machines using power saws

Task C-8 Sets up power saws

Task Descriptor

Horizontal and vertical power saws are used to cut material for other machining processes. Vertical countering band saws are used for sawing contours close to a finish size. Typically, workpieces are then finished using other machining operations.

C-8.03.01P

install blade on drive wheel and idler wheel(s)

blade is placed on drive wheel and idler wheel(s) according to specifications

C-8.03.02P

match saw guides to blade width and gauge on vertical and horizontal band saws

saw guides are matched to blade width and gauge on vertical and horizontal band saws to prevent damage to blades and guides and to ensure required cut

C-8.03.03P

adjust blade tension

blade tension is adjusted according to specifications

C-8.03.04P

check blade tracking

blade tracking is checked to avoid damage to the blade and saw

C-8.03.05P

secure blade of power hacksaw

blade of power hacksaw is secured using locating pins

C-8.03.06P

verify cutting direction of blade

cutting direction of blade is verified after installation

C-8.03.07P

weld and grind vertical band saw blades to saw internal contours

vertical band saw blades are welded and ground to saw internal contours

C-8.03.08P

break-in new saw blades to increase blade life

new saw blades are broken-in to increase blade life

C-9.01.01P

guide workpiece into vertical band saw blade

workpiece is guided into vertical band saw blade using accessories with consistent cutting pressure to protect blade and provide an efficient cut

C-9.01.02P

adjust angle of saw

angle of saw is adjusted according to required angle of cut

C-9.01.03P

square off end of material (reference cut)

end of material (reference cut) is squared off to ensure an accurate measurement

C-9.01.04P

identify problems

problems are identified

C-9.01.05P

implement solutions

problems are eliminated

C-9.01.06P

complete cut from opposite side when blade becomes damaged

cut is completed from opposite side when blade becomes damaged

C-9.01.07P

verify workpiece meets specifications

workpiece is verified that it meets specifications and finish allowances using inspection equipment

Range of Variables

accessories include: push block, clamps, guard, air blast

problems include: incorrect speeds and feeds, binding and overheating blade, wandering

inspection equipment includes: protractors, tape measures, squares, calipers, steel rule

specifications include: design, standards, client, industry, manufacturers’, drawings
